Bert Lavern Fornshell

Bert Lavern Fornshell, 86, of Pillager, died Aug. 16, 2009 at his home, following a courageous battle with cancer. 

Funeral Services will be 1 p.m. Thursday, Aug. 20, at First Evangelical Lutheran Church in Pillager.  Visitation is from 5-7 p.m. Wednesday at the Brenny Funeral Chapel Reception Center in Baxter and one hour prior to services at the Church. Burial with Military Honors will be in Wildwood Cemetery at Pillager following services.

Arrangements are entrusted to the Brenny Funeral Chapel of Baxter.

Bert was born Nov. 8, 1922, in Woodworth, N.D, to James and Johanna (Buskeness) Fornshell. He attended Pillager School until he joined the Navy in 1942. He was honorably discharged in 1946. After returning home to Pillager Sept. 18, 1948, he married Dorothy Eppelsheimer at the First Lutheran Church in Brainerd,

Bert was employed by Potlatch in Brainerd for 18 years until retirement. He enjoyed staying busy with his hobby farm, raising birds, horses, Dalmatians,   woodworking, tending to his collections, watching birds and his family.

Bert is survived by his loving wife of 60 years; one son, Randy (Bonnie) Fornshell of Milltown, Wisc.; two daughters, Debbie (Keith) Skeesick of Motley; Cindy (Arlo Rohl) Barnett of Pillager; eight grandchildren, 10 great grandchildren, Josh, Alexis, Hunter, Tann two sisters, Alta (Bud) Loucks; Betty Farber; two sisters-in-law, Jeanette Fornshell; Lorraine Fornshell; one brother-in-law, Duane (Delores) Eppelsheimer.

He was preceded in death by his parents, five brothers, Curt, Leonard, Raymond, Charles, and Darald; four sisters, Leona, Lenora, Ida, and Viola.
